Gathering thirty-two works written from the 1930s to the 1980s, this collection contains all the essential dramatic works of the playwright who transformed the American stage. The first volume opens with the rediscovered early plays, \u003ci\u003eSpring Storm\u003c\/i\u003e and \u003ci\u003eNot About Nightingales\u003c\/i\u003e, and contains such classics as \u003ci\u003eThe Glass Menagerie\u003c\/i\u003e, \u003ci\u003eA Streetcar Named Desire\u003c\/i\u003e, \u003ci\u003e The Rose Tattoo\u003c\/i\u003e, and \u003ci\u003eCat on a Hot Tin Roof\u003c\/i\u003e, as well as a selection of one acts.
